How to unfriend someone on Facebook

From someone who’s currently your ex or someone from school who won’t leave you alone, there are lots of reasons why you might want to unfriend someone on Facebook.

  1. Open your Facebook page.
  2. Go to Friends and open the section.
  3. Find the person you want to unfriend from your list.
  4. Move the cursor over their name and select Unfriend from the drop-down list.
  5. Confirm when prompted

One thing to know about unfriending is that the person you do it with will know. This can have obvious consequences, as people tend to take being unfriended or blocked very seriously. There is a way to avoid this social awkwardness if you want.

Hiding content from a Facebook user

We all know people who overpost on social media. Those who think we should all know what they had for dinner that night, who they saw at Walmart, or what flavor of coffee they had for breakfast that morning. You can set them without unfriending or blocking them. Here’s how.

  1. Open your Facebook timeline and go to a post from the person you want to turn off.
  2. Select the drop-down arrow next to the post and select Hide post.
  3. On the confirmation screen, select ‘Show less’. [person]’.

The benefit of this method is that the person does not know that you are listening to them, thus avoiding any social awkwardness.

block someone on facebook

If you don’t care what they think and want to prevent them from appearing on your page or sending you messages, then blocking is the way to go. Fortunately, it is simple to do. Sometimes it’s a little too simple.

  1. Open your Facebook page.
  2. Select the little down arrow at the top and choose Settings.
  3. Select Blocking from the left menu.
  4. In the middle next to Block users, type a name and select Block.
  5. Confirm when prompted.

You should see their names appear at the bottom of the box and other people you blocked appear below. You can also unblock them by selecting the Unblock button next to their name. Confirm the unblocking and you should be able to communicate once again.

Blocking someone on Facebook is not something you should do lightly. When they try to access your Page or a post you’ve made, they’ll see a warning so they can quickly tell you’ve blocked them. It will say something like ‘Unfortunately the content is not currently available’. Everyone knows it’s because of a block, even if he doesn’t say it out loud.

Restrict your friends on Facebook

Restricting people on Facebook means keeping them as friends and avoiding blocking them. What you can do is reduce how many of their posts appear on your timeline.

  1. Open your Facebook page.
  2. Go to Friends and open it.
  3. Find the person you want to restrict in your list.
  4. Hover over their names and select ‘Add to another list’.
  5. Select ‘Restricted’.
  6. Confirm the dropdown box.

If you find you’re missing updates on the type of salad they eat for lunch, you can repeat this process and select Restricted once again to give them their usual rights to the listing. As far as I understand, the person you’re restricting doesn’t know you’re doing this. This makes it a little easier to manage friends without all the social hysteria that comes with being blocked.
